POPULAR SCIENCE - JULY 1958. This issue features: New Missile is Launched from Bomber The Day They Found Men on the Moon World's Biggest Sub First Iron Curtain Car on Sale in U.S. How Dangerous are the Small Cars? When Road Builders Want Your Home... ...What if you Meet a Shark? Roll-on Ramp Loads Air Giant Fast Navy Shows Gun-in-A-Pod New Carry-Along Spray Compressor How to Drill Big Holes How Should Your New House Face? 5 Tip-Offs to a Good Body Job and much more. The magazine also includes a lot of terrific vintage advertising. The magazine is in good to very good condition and shows very moderate wear. There is a light vertical crease on the front cover.
